I found myself accidentally switching between major and minor 3rds while doing vocals for a song recently. The backing chords were all power chords and Sus 2 chords, like you talk about in the video. When I would sing the more tension filled lyrics of the song - "Fallen from grace - trapped by fate" - I naturally gravitated towards minor 3rds. When singing the more uplifting lines - "It's time to stand - death draw back your hand! I won't bow to the grave's demand" - I found myself hitting the major 3rds. This was all accidental, and initially, confusing. But when I went back and did alternate takes trying to stick to either the minor or major 3rd exclusively, I found the song sounded way worse. Pretty neat to see you touching on the same topic. It validates my haphazard, bumbling approach to constructing melodies. Haha
